Human rights can be politicized and instrumentally employed in pursuit of political goals that have little to do with human rights. A distinct type of politicization takes the form of double standards–calling out human rights violations by some actors but not others. Why and how does politicization occur? How frequent is it? Do accusations of double standards exaggerate the politicization of human rights or accurately draw attention to it? What are the perils and promises of politicizing international human rights?
